#2f6fda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f6fda is composed of 18.4% red, 43.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 49.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 217.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 52%. #2f6fda color hex could be obtained by blending #5edeff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2f6fda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f6fda has RGB values of R:47, G:111,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3108826.

Shades and Tints of #2f6fda
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020408 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fe is the lightest one.
